Saving the day is all in thefamily for Lance Orton, the T-shirt vendor credited with first telling cops about the bomb-packed SUV parked in the heart of Times Square.

His sister is a disaster response expert: Dr. Gina Orton 54, of Virginia, works as a psychiatrist with the Justice Department, counseling law enforcement officers traumatized by the unthinkable.

“My brother could have been killed,” Gina Orton said, “and socould have thousands of people. … It’s a horrifying thought.”

She’s not surprised her brother acted the way he did. After all, he did such a good job looking out for her when they were kids, why shouldn’t he now be looking out for all New York?
